In the charming coastal town of Piran, Slovenia, the Convent of the Friars Minor of Saint Francis stands as a testament to centuries of spiritual devotion and artistic achievement. Nestled against the backdrop of the Adriatic Sea, this historic site is more than a religious sanctuary; it is a cultural hub that weaves together music, art, and local traditions.

### History and Origins

The convent's origins trace back to before 1301, when the Minor Friars began constructing the adjacent church. This establishment formed part of the broader Franciscan movement that sought to live in poverty and service. Over the centuries, the convent has withstood various historical changes, including the impacts of the Ottoman incursions in the 16th century and the subsequent shifts in governance through the Austro-Hungarian Empire.

The convent has played a pivotal role in the local community, offering not only spiritual guidance but also education and support during times of hardship. The Library of the Friars Minor, established in the 15th century, is a treasure trove of historical texts and manuscripts, reflecting the intellectual pursuits of the time. Today, the friars continue their mission of spiritual care, administering the church and hosting retreats that invite reflection and renewal.

### Art and Architecture

Architecturally, the Convent of St. Francis is a stunning example of Gothic and Renaissance styles. Its cloister, notable for its impressive acoustics, serves as one of Slovenia's premier musical venues. Here, the harmonious interplay of stone and air creates an atmosphere conducive to the Piranesi Musical Evenings and the illustrious Tartini Festival, celebrating the legacy of local violinist Giuseppe Tartini.

Within the cloister, visitors will discover the picture gallery, which showcases a remarkable collection of works by Venetian painters. These artworks not only highlight the influence of the Venetian Republic but also reflect the cultural exchanges that have shaped Piran over centuries. Each piece tells a story, inviting viewers to step back in time and appreciate the rich artistic heritage of the region.

### Local Culture and Traditions

Piran is a town steeped in local customs and traditions that celebrate its maritime heritage and Franciscan roots. The annual Tartini Festival, held in honor of the famed violinist, draws musicians from around the world, filling the streets and cloisters with the sounds of classical music. Additionally, the Feast of St. Francis, celebrated in early October, features processions and blessings of animals, a nod to St. Francis's deep connection with nature.

Visitors can also partake in the local tradition of Fritole, a sweet pastry often enjoyed during festive occasions. This culinary delight, along with fresh seafood from the Adriatic, represents the fusion of cultural influences that define Piran's gastronomy.

### Gastronomy

Gastronomy in Piran is a delightful journey through flavors rooted in both land and sea. The town's coastal location means that seafood is a staple, with dishes featuring sardines, squid, and octopus gracing many menus. One must not miss the opportunity to try Buzara, a traditional seafood stew flavored with garlic, olive oil, and white wine.

For those with a sweet tooth, Fritule—small, deep-fried pastries dusted with powdered sugar—are a local favorite, particularly during the festive season. Pair these delicacies with a glass of Teran, the local red wine known for its rich flavor, or sample a refreshing Malvazija, a white wine that perfectly complements seafood dishes.
